With Audacity 1.3.3-beta
After importing 38 tracks in to a new project, playback works ok. Import a 39th
track and playback causes an unhandled exception dialog to pop up. The same
happens if you initially import 39 tracks.
Other details that may be relevant:
- The imported tracks were stereo 16-bit 44kHz WAVs (originally saved from
Audacity).
- Oppening 39 tracks whose total filesize was less than the 38 that crashed
above still crashed, which perhaps indicates it's to do with the number of
tracks, rather than memory?
